Each month, ETFB holds Mobile Pantry (MP) distributions at Quitman's Bud Moody Stadium and Mineola's Yellow Jacket stadium.  These are supported by various support organizations:  Rotary: Quitman, Mineola and Big Sandy; Pilot Club, Kiwanis and other local businesses that sign up to help staff for packing and distribution.  Although the PRIMARY goal is to FIGHT Hunger, the volunteer team CONNECTS with each family and has FUN.  
 
 
In 2024, both sites are approaching 1,400 families served each month.  The only times that we do not distribute food are:  National Holidays or if severe (TStorms) threaten the safety of volunteers or people coming for food.  Some rain, wind or hot days does not prevent food from being distributed.  Since the Wood County ETFB MP distributions were setup December 2021, ~25,000 families have been provided with various produce and occasion protein (milk, eggs, chicken, ground beef).  But the protein is rare.   From 9-10am, the volunteer team will break down large boxes/bags of food into 'per family' plastic bags.  With 500-700 families, many family plastic bags are filled for each produce item that will be distributed.  Lots of work but the volunteers have some fun during the process.  Once the cars start to travel through the distribution 'pit stop', the average time is about 1 minute before the car is loaded and pulling out.  A team of 5-8 volunteers will 'man' each distribution lane for fast/efficient loaded.
